On s=F6ndagen den 13 juli 2008, Eduardo Diaz Comellas wrote:
> Torsten Mueller escribi=F3:
> > No, i try to not run sa-exim, if the local receiving
> > E-Mail would be [email protected].
> >
> > So , if $local_part eq spamtrap and $local_receiving_domain eq
> > archesoft.de , then do not run sa-exim.
> >
> > I hope, i described it better now ;-)
>
> The best implementation I can think of is adding the X-SA-Do-Not-Run
> header in the ACL section of exim. It is easy to maintain and to
> understand, it can be split into multiple files for different
> conditions, etc.

I would recommend using ACL variables instead of header fields, which canno=
t,=20
since there is no remove_header ACL modifier and the system filter isn't=20
applied until delivery, easily be cleared out first to prevent forgery.
